Missa Pro Regina Caeli is a Mass setting (in Latin) that has all the parts of the Ordinary needed for both the Novus Ordo and Tridintine Mass. This SATB setting (with optional organ accompaniment) makes use of homophony and polyphony.
The Kyrie, Mysterium Fidei, and Amen were composed so that the Faithful could easily sing along with them (on the melody part). The Gloria, Credo, Sanctus, and Agnus Dei are more suited for the choir, though the Agnus Dei does have a repeated, simple homophonic section on the "miserere nobis/dona nobis pacem" section which could easily be sung by the congregation.
